The VEDENS Visual Display
The visual display is divided into ten segments, with each vehicle progressing
through them as it moves along the road.
The visual effect
is akin to that which would be obtained from ten observers, each suspended in
a balloon above a stretch of highway, each transmitting a picture back to a central
control monitor. Vehicles enter at the bottom left and proceed along the bottom
segment, then the second, etc., until they leave at the top right. The display
indicates driving on the right, but this is not implicit in the model; driving
on the left is simply a mirror image. The coloured edges of the road indicate
the speed limit in force and are dotted for uphill gradients and dashed for downhill
gradients. The colour of the vehicles varies from dark blue for very slow speeds
to orange for faster moving vehicles. Brake lights are indicated by red at the
rear of the vehicles.
